Abstract
In this paper the implementation of a coding circuit for convolutionary codes is suggested. It is based on a purely combinational circuits composed of a cascade of iterative cells. The circuit modularity makes it suitable for an easy integration. The performance evaluation shows the enhancement in terms of operating speed and number of logic gates adopted, with respect to the sequential solution. As the designed encoder uses combinational circuits only, it results suitable for implementation in all-optical environment, too
